9+ Tips: How Long Does Acrylic Paint Take to Dry? Fast!

The duration required for acrylic polymers in pigment suspension to achieve a solid state varies significantly based on several factors. This process involves the evaporation of water and other solvents from the paint film, leaving behind a hardened layer of acrylic resin. For instance, a thin layer of acrylic applied in a warm, dry environment will typically solidify to the touch within minutes, while a thicker application in a humid, cooler setting may require considerably more time.

Understanding the factors influencing this solidification process is crucial for artists and crafters. Premature handling of insufficiently solidified paint can lead to smudging, fingerprints, and other imperfections, potentially compromising the final artwork. Historically, artists relied on observation and experience to judge readiness, but modern understanding allows for more predictable results based on environmental controls and paint properties.

Quick Guide: How Long Does Lettuce Take to Germinate?

The duration required for lettuce seeds to sprout is influenced by several factors, most prominently temperature, moisture levels, and seed quality. The germination process involves the seed imbibing water, activating internal enzymes, and initiating the development of a seedling. The time from sowing to the emergence of the first leaves above the soil surface varies, typically within a predictable range.

Understanding the typical timeframe for lettuce seed sprouting is valuable for gardeners and agricultural professionals alike. This knowledge allows for effective planning of planting schedules, resource allocation, and anticipation of potential challenges like delayed germination due to unfavorable conditions. Historically, farmers have relied on empirical observation and accumulated experience to gauge sprouting times, but modern agricultural practices emphasize precise monitoring and optimization of environmental factors.

8+ Factors: How Long to Bike 5 Miles?

The duration required to cycle a distance of 5 miles is dependent on several variables. These include the cyclist’s speed, the terrain, and weather conditions. A casual rider might take approximately 25 to 30 minutes to complete the distance, while a more experienced cyclist could potentially halve that time. For example, an individual cycling at a steady pace of 10 miles per hour would complete the 5-mile distance in 30 minutes.

Understanding the estimated cycling time for a specific distance proves beneficial for planning purposes, such as commuting or recreational activities. It facilitates effective time management and allows individuals to optimize their schedules. Historically, estimating travel times has been crucial for navigation and logistics, evolving from rudimentary methods to incorporating sophisticated data analysis.

7+ Factors: How Long to Fix a Cylinder Misfire?

The duration required for rectifying an engine cylinder malfunction varies considerably, dependent on the underlying cause and the complexity of the repair. Simple issues, such as a faulty spark plug, can be resolved relatively quickly, often within an hour. More complex problems, involving fuel injectors or internal engine components, may necessitate several hours or even days to diagnose and correct.

Addressing an engine cylinder malfunction promptly is crucial for maintaining vehicle performance, fuel efficiency, and preventing potential damage to other engine components. Historically, identifying the source of such issues relied heavily on manual diagnostic procedures. Modern diagnostic tools and techniques have significantly reduced the time needed to pinpoint the problem and implement the appropriate solution.

9+ Factors: How Long Does Super Glue Take to Dry? Tips

Cure time for cyanoacrylate adhesives, commonly known as super glue, is influenced by several factors. Initial bonding typically occurs rapidly, often within seconds to minutes. However, achieving full strength may require a longer period. The actual duration varies depending on humidity levels, the type of materials being bonded, and the specific formulation of the adhesive itself. For instance, porous materials can accelerate the curing process by absorbing moisture, a key catalyst for the adhesive’s polymerization.

The speed with which an adhesive achieves its ultimate bond strength is crucial in numerous applications, ranging from quick household repairs to critical industrial assembly processes. A faster cure time can significantly reduce production bottlenecks and accelerate project completion. Historically, the development of rapid-setting adhesives represented a significant advancement in bonding technology, offering a more efficient alternative to traditional mechanical fasteners and slower-curing glues. 8+ Guide: How Long Does NexGard Take to Work?

Nexgard is an oral medication administered to canines for the prevention and treatment of flea and tick infestations. Its active ingredient, afoxolaner, targets the nervous systems of fleas and ticks after they ingest it through the dog’s blood. The time required for the medication to become fully effective is a crucial consideration for pet owners.

Prompt and effective control of parasites is vital for canine health. Flea infestations can lead to allergic dermatitis, anemia, and tapeworm transmission. Ticks, on the other hand, can transmit serious diseases such as Lyme disease, ehrlichiosis, and Rocky Mountain spotted fever. The rapid onset of action provided by such medications minimizes the risk of these health complications and improves the animal’s overall well-being. Historically, parasite control relied on topical treatments, which could be messy and less effective due to varying application techniques and wash-off.

7+ Factors: How Long Does Wisdom Teeth Removal Take?

The duration of a wisdom tooth extraction procedure varies based on several factors, including the number of teeth being removed, their impaction level, and the complexity of the roots. Simple extractions, where the tooth has fully erupted and is easily accessible, generally require less time compared to impacted wisdom teeth, which may be embedded in the jawbone and necessitate a more involved surgical approach.

The successful removal of these teeth can prevent future dental problems such as overcrowding, damage to adjacent teeth, and the formation of cysts or tumors. Historically, wisdom teeth removal was often a standard preventative measure. Today, dentists assess each case individually, considering the potential benefits and risks before recommending extraction.

8+ Factors: How Long Do Braces Take?

The duration of orthodontic treatment with fixed appliances varies considerably from patient to patient. Several factors influence the overall length of time required to achieve the desired alignment of the teeth. These factors encompass the complexity of the malocclusion, the chosen treatment modality, and the patient’s adherence to the orthodontist’s instructions. For example, individuals with minor crowding may experience a shorter treatment period than those with significant spacing or bite discrepancies.

The benefits of orthodontic treatment extend beyond esthetic improvements. Correcting misaligned teeth can enhance oral hygiene, reducing the risk of tooth decay and gum disease. Furthermore, proper alignment can improve bite function, potentially alleviating jaw pain and temporomandibular joint (TMJ) disorders. Historically, orthodontic treatment has evolved from rudimentary methods to sophisticated techniques employing advanced materials and technology, allowing for more predictable and efficient tooth movement.
